The Weather Research and Forecasting Model - Advanced Research WRF version (WRF-ARW) is an advanced, community, mesoscale model designed to serve the research needs of the atmospheric science community. ARW offers portable code, both well-tested and experimental, that are appropriate for a wide range of applications, and for which we have the expertise and resources to support. ARW is versatile, cutting-edge in improvements and approaches, built with research community input, and guided by research community needs. The system offers idealized and real-data simulation capabilities, 3D-Var data assimilation, two-way interacting nested and movable grids, model coupling, and numerous physics options. New features are continuously being implemented and supported, as they are developed.
